Specialized Geotechnical Engineering Solutions Fundamentals Explained
Unknown Facts About Specialized Geotechnical Engineering SolutionsTable of ContentsSpecialized Geotechnical Engineering Solutions Fundamentals ExplainedFascination About Specialized Geotechnical Engineering SolutionsThe Of Specialized Geotechnical Engineering SolutionsThe Specialized Geotechnical Engineering Solutions DiariesThings about Specialize